Airtight and Watertight Performance

One of the standout features of aluminum doors and windows is their exceptional airtightness and watertightness, which are crucial for maintaining a comfortable indoor environment. Unlike traditional wooden or vinyl options that may warp, swell, or deteriorate over time, aluminum frames offer superior longevity and stability. This inherent strength allows for high-quality seals that effectively eliminate air leaks and prevent water seepage, ensuring that your home remains insulated from external weather conditions.

Airtight performance is vital in minimizing energy loss, as drafts can lead to increased heating and cooling costs. Aluminum doors and windows are designed with precision-engineered gaskets and weather stripping, which tightly seal the product against air infiltration. On the other hand, traditional materials often struggle in this regard, as wood can expand or contract with humidity changes, leading to compromised seals and resulting energy inefficiencies. By opting for aluminum, homeowners can enjoy a more stable and energy-efficient solution.

Moreover, the watertight nature of aluminum doors and windows is imperative for flood-prone areas or regions experiencing heavy rainfall. Their robust construction features sloped sills and drainage systems that redirect water away from the frame, effectively preventing any potential infiltration. In contrast, traditional materials may absorb moisture, resulting in mold growth and a decline in indoor air quality. The impermeable nature of aluminum not only protects the interior but also supports better climate control throughout the year.

In conclusion, upgrading to aluminum doors and windows enhances both airtightness and watertightness, offering significant advantages over traditional materials. This results in improved energy efficiency, cost savings, and a comfortable living environment sheltered from the outdoor elements.

Economic and Environmental Benefits

The decision to install aluminum doors and windows provides homeowners with notable economic and environmental advantages. One of the foremost benefits of these installations is their impressive energy efficiency, primarily attributed to aluminum's ultra-low k-value. This value reflects the material's ability to resist thermal conduction; thus, aluminum effectively minimizes heat transfer. Homeowners can expect significant reductions in their air conditioning and underfloor heating expenses as a result of this thermal efficiency.

Through the installation of aluminum doors and windows, the internal temperature of a home can be maintained more consistently, lessening the reliance on heating and cooling systems. Consequently, this translates to lower utility bills, enabling homeowners to allocate those savings toward other home improvement projects or personal finances. Furthermore, the longevity and durability of aluminum frame systems contribute to their cost-effectiveness. Unlike other materials, aluminum does not warp, swell, or decay over time, which means that homeowners will not face frequent repair or replacement costs associated with traditional wooden or vinyl windows and doors.

In addition to financial savings, there are considerable ecological advantages tied to aluminum windows and doors. By reducing energy consumption, households not only save money but also contribute to a lower carbon footprint. The environmental impact of increased energy efficiency is significant; less energy usage leads to decreased greenhouse gas emissions. In turn, this fosters a more sustainable living environment. Choosing aluminum frames, particularly those with high recycled content, enhances this eco-friendly appeal. As a recyclable material, aluminum offers the dual benefit of conserving resources and promoting sustainability within the home building sector.

In essence, the economic and environmental benefits associated with aluminum doors and windows make them a practical and responsible choice for homeowners looking to enhance their properties.

Aesthetics and Design Flexibility

Aluminum doors and windows are celebrated for their minimalist design and narrow framing, which significantly enhances the visual appeal of any property. The sleek profiles of these products are engineered to maximize views while ensuring durability and performance. The ability of aluminum to hold large panes of glass means that homeowners can enjoy unobstructed sightlines, allowing natural light to flood interiors and providing an ever-changing dynamic with the outdoor landscape. This aspect of design not only improves the aesthetic quality of a building but also fosters a connection between the interior and the exterior.

Moreover, aluminum offers versatility in terms of colors and finishes. Homeowners can choose from a wide range of powder-coated colors that can complement or contrast with other architectural elements. This flexibility allows for personalization to match personal tastes and existing decor, making aluminum windows and doors suitable for various styles—from contemporary to traditional. Innovative designs can incorporate sharp lines and minimalist configurations, effectively catering to modern architectural trends, while classic installations can seamlessly blend into older structures.

Functions and aesthetics can coexist harmoniously with aluminum frames, which support various glazing options and configurations. For instance, bi-fold doors and large sliders are increasingly popular in modern homes, providing expansive openings that facilitate indoor-outdoor living. Additionally, the material's lightweight nature simplifies the installation process, allowing for unique designs that might not be feasible with heavier materials. As a result, homeowners can explore many options that not only align with their expectations for functionality but also enhance the overall appearance and character of their homes.

Longevity and Performance Consistency

The precision manufacturing of aluminum doors and windows plays a crucial role in their longevity and consistent performance. Unlike other materials, high-quality aluminum is resistant to rust, corrosion, and warping, contributing to an extended lifespan that can often exceed several decades. This durability ensures that homeowners can rely on their aluminum installations to maintain functionality and aesthetic appeal, even in the face of harsh environmental conditions.

Maintenance requirements for aluminum doors and windows are minimal compared to traditional options. Regular cleaning with mild soap and water is typically sufficient to keep these products looking new. Furthermore, many reputable manufacturers provide warranties that solidify their commitment to quality, with terms often ranging from 10 to 20 years. This long warranty period not only underscores the durability of aluminum but also offers homeowners peace of mind, knowing that their investment is protected against unforeseen performance issues.

Selecting high-quality aluminum products is essential not just for immediate satisfaction but also for preserving the long-term value of one’s assets. When investing in aluminum doors and windows, it is advisable to consider products that comply with stringent industry standards and certifications. These high-quality options are designed to withstand the test of time, ensuring that they retain their functionality and appearance, thereby supporting the overall value of a property.
